                Morgan and I love backpacking. We’ve heard of the rifugio huttes of the Dolomites and had to include them in our honeymoon trip of Italy. They most certainly did not disappoint.

                Now, I understand that there are much more technical fabrics to hike in. Fabrics that are lighter, more water resistant, quick drying, and all around better for long hikes. Sure I knew my new wife would tease me the whole four days of our hiking trip. I didn’t wear my SBGs for the style. I didn’t wear them for the practicality. I didn’t wear them out of ignorance (or did I? 🤔) So why in the hell did I wear these black, 21oz denim beasts for four days, 7,000 ft of elevation gain, through snow, sun, rain, and odd looks from other hikers…

                I did it for the fades!

                        @Mizmazzle - for the last 10 yrs i'm hiking in denim, for the sole reason that i destroyed 2 pairs of technical hiking pants from patagonia and in less than a year. i got recommendations to go for fjallraven but denim is good enough for me. it does dry a bit longer but it doesn't tear on any occasion, and the zippers dont fall apart. i do use technical clothing for cycling but for hiking and trekking i go with denim and nike dri fit shirts. also i dropped the boots for approach shoes, but that's another story. ATM hiking in dolomites, no sun, therefore no spectacular photos but i'll do my best here 🙂

                            @prpx nice yo!! I def hike in jeans on the reg in the winter. Summer gets really hot in Colorado so it’s more technical fabrics. Backpacking I always pack in my ducks and like a 12oz denim shirt for fishing in and bushwhacking through brush and off trail stuff. Nice and tough fabric. Damn near indestructible!!
